Optimizing Production with HyperCure Technology
- Makobond prepregs can reduce cure cycles from hours to minutes, dramatically increasing manufacturing efficiency. For unmanned aerial vehicles, shorter processing times translate to:
Faster flight-ready builds - Lower energy consumption and operating costs
- Higher throughput without compromising part quality
This efficiency is critical for the Department of Defense’s accelerated drone production directives, which require large-scale deployment of cost-effective, mission-ready UAVs.
High-Performance Laminates for UAVs
The lightweight, high-specific-strength laminates created from these prepregs improve flight performance by enabling longer endurance and increased payload capacity. Low-temperature out-of-autoclave processing allows for flexible tooling and rapid field repairs, further supporting the demands of fast-paced operational environments.
Advanced adhesives complement the prepregs by providing strong bonds that maintain structural integrity under thermal cycling, vibration, and mechanical stress. The combination of prepregs and adhesives ensures UAV components remain durable, reliable, and flight-ready in extreme conditions.
